WebJan 15, 2024 · Acute bronchitis often develops three to four days after a cold or the flu. It may start with a dry cough, then after a few days the coughing spells may bring up mucus. WebJun 13, 2024 · A teaspoon of honey may help loosen a cough. Don't give honey to children younger than 1 year old because honey can contain bacteria harmful to infants. Moisturize the air. Use a cool mist humidifier or take a steamy shower. Drink fluids. Liquid helps thin the mucus in your throat. WebMar 3, 2015 · In rare instances, you may get a bacterial infection as a result of a cold, resulting in acute bacterial sinusitis. If that happens, cold symptoms get worse after seven to 10 days. You also may have yellow or green nasal drainage, pain in your face or teeth, and a fever. Acute sinusitis lasts up to four weeks.
